! Week 1
* You can telnet to your emulator, the port is in the title of your emulator (5554).
* manipulate device while logged in :
** ''network speed edge'' or ''network speed full'' or ''power capacity 5'' or ''power status not-charging'' or ''geo fix 0.00 40.00'' or ''sms send 301555555 "test msg" '' , see here for more:
{{{
metskem@athena ~ $ telnet localhost 5554
Trying 127.0.0.1...
Connected to localhost.
Escape character is '^]'.
Android Console: type 'help' for a list of commands
OK
help
Android console command help:
help|h|? print a list of commands
event simulate hardware events
geo Geo-location commands
gsm GSM related commands
cdma CDMA related commands
kill kill the emulator instance
network manage network settings
power power related commands
quit|exit quit control session
redir manage port redirections
sms SMS related commands
avd control virtual device execution
window manage emulator window
qemu QEMU-specific commands
sensor manage emulator sensors
try 'help <command>' for command-specific help
OK
}}}
** you can run multiple emulators, and one let call the other, the number is equal to the port number again
* DDMS = Dalvik Debug Monitor Service
* method tracing
* [logcat (cmdline syntax)|http://developer.android.com/tools/debugging/debugging-log.html], for example:
{{{
adb -s emulator-5554 logcat WikiNotes:I *:S
}}}
** ''-s emulator-5554'' to select the (virtual) device, if you have more than one running
** ''WikiNotes:I'' - Informational messages for tag WikiNotes
** ''*:S'' - All other tags to Silent
! week 2
Four main building blocks in Android :
* __Activity__ - Interaction with user (input and output)
** single focused task for the user
* __Service__ - Long running background stuff
* __BroadcastReceiver__ - Receive and act upon events in Android
* __ContentProvider__ - Provide services to applications (input and output)
